Abstract

This paper shares the report of the experiences built by three (3) chemistry residents participating in the Pedagogical Residency (PR) - subproject Chemistry at the Federal University of Amazonas. Between October 2020 and May 2021, the activities in the RP program were divided into three moments: (1) The offering of an online course on Project Based Learning (PBA), (2) Webinar and (3) The observation of remote teaching in a public school. These activities showed the residents how challenging the teaching exercise is, especially, amid the difficulties of adapting information technology to ensure school activities in the midst of a health emergency. What was observed was the teachers' lack of preparation in overcoming the situation, given the students' lack of interest and motivation. On the other hand, the training provided by RP assigned us pedagogical values to our teaching identity in relation to thinking of innovative methodologies for the classroom as well as searching for interventions aligned to pedagogical practices and the use of technology that would stimulate student motivation.
